• php怎么查询库中当天记录

    要查询库中当天的记录,可以使用MySQL的日期函数来筛选出符合条件的记录。 假设你的数据库表名为records,包含一个名为created_at的日期时间字段,你可以使用以下代码查询当天的记录: // 获取当前日期 $currentDate = date("Y-m-d"); // 构建SQL查询语句 $sql = "SELECT * FROM records WHERE DATE(created_at) = '$cu...

  • php round函数调用不了怎么解决

    要解决PHP中无法调用round()函数的问题,可以尝试以下几种方法: 确保PHP版本兼容:确保你使用的是PHP5及以上版本,因为round()函数是PHP5中引入的。 检查函数名称拼写:确保你正确地拼写了round()函数的名称,它应该是小写字母。 检查PHP配置:检查php.ini文件中是否启用了对应的函数。你可以在php.ini文件中搜索"disable_functions",如果该函数在列表中,那么可...

  • php explode空字符串怎么处理

    在 PHP 中,explode 函数用于将字符串拆分成数组。当要将一个空字符串拆分成数组时,可以使用 str_split 函数来实现。str_split 函数将字符串拆分成字符数组。 以下是一个演示的例子: $str = ""; $array = str_split($str); var_dump($array); 输出结果为: array(0) { } 在这个例子中,str_split 函数将空字符串 $str...

  • centos中怎么查看php版本

    在 CentOS 中,你可以通过终端命令来查看已安装的 PHP 版本。1. 打开终端或 SSH 连接到 CentOS 服务器。2. 输入以下命令并按下回车键:php-v该命令将显示当前安装的 PHP 版本信息,包括主版本号、次版本号和修订号。例如:PHP7.4.16(cli)(built:Mar4202111:39:05)(NTS)在上面的示例中,PHP 的版本是 7.4.16。另外,如果你希望查看 PHP 在 Web...

  • php怎么创建类和对象

    要创建一个类和对象,可以按照以下步骤进行操作: 创建一个类: class MyClass { // 类的属性 public $myProperty; // 类的方法 public function myMethod() { // 方法体 } } 创建一个对象: $obj = new MyClass(); 访问对象的属性和方法: // 访问属性 $obj-&g...

  • php strpos函数的作用是什么

    在 PHP 中,`strpos()` 函数用于查找字符串中指定子串的位置。它返回第一次出现指定子串的位置索引,如果未找到子串,则返回 `false`。`strpos()` 函数有两个必需参数:1. haystack:要在其中搜索的字符串。2. needle:要搜索的子串。以下是使用 `strpos()` 函数的示例代码:$haystack="Hello,world!"; $needle="world"; $positi...

  • php中span指的是什么意思

    在PHP中,span通常指的是HTML标记语言中的元素。 元素是一个行内元素,用于给文本或其他HTML元素添加样式或标记。它常用于以下情况: 标记文本的特定部分,以便通过CSS样式表进行格式化。 为特定文本添加HTML属性或自定义数据属性。 通过JavaScript操作和改变特定文本的内容。 在PHP中,可以使用以下方式创建和使用元素: echo "<span style='color:red;'>This...

  • php strstr函数的功能有哪些

    php strstr函数的功能有以下几个: 查找字符串中的子字符串:strstr函数可以在一个字符串中查找指定的子字符串,并返回子字符串第一次出现的位置以及其余部分的子字符串。如果未找到子字符串,则返回false。 判断字符串中是否包含指定的子字符串:通过判断strstr函数的返回值是否为false,可以确定字符串中是否包含指定的子字符串。 查找字符串中的子字符串并返回其前面的部分:可以通过指定第三个参数来控...

  • php部署到nginx中的方法是什么

    将PHP部署到nginx中的方法有以下几种: 安装PHP-FPM:首先需要安装PHP-FPM(FastCGI Process Manager),PHP-FPM是一个PHP FastCGI管理器,用于处理PHP脚本。安装完成后,配置nginx以使用PHP-FPM处理PHP脚本。 配置nginx:在nginx的配置文件中,添加PHP处理的配置。可以通过修改nginx的server块,添加location块来配置PHP...

  • php文件伪装成图片怎么执行

    为了执行一个伪装成图片的 PHP 文件,你可以按照以下步骤进行操作: 将 PHP 文件的扩展名更改为图片文件的常见扩展名,例如.jpg,.png或.gif。 将该文件上传到服务器上的一个目录中,确保服务器支持 PHP 解析。 创建一个包含 PHP 文件执行代码的图片标签。例如: <img src="path_to_image.php"> 确保path_to_image.php是指向你上传的伪装文件的路径。...

  • php慢日志开启的方法是什么

    要开启PHP慢日志,可以按照以下步骤进行操作: 打开PHP配置文件php.ini。 找到并编辑以下几行配置: ; 开启慢日志记录功能 slowlog = /path/to/slowlog.log ; 设置慢日志记录的阈值,单位为秒 request_slowlog_timeout = 1 在slowlog配置项中,将/path/to/slowlog.log替换为你希望保存慢日志的文件路径。 在request_slow...

  • php array_column的作用是什么

    array_column() 函数的作用是从多维数组中返回指定的列。 它接受三个参数: array:要从中获取列的多维数组。 column_key:要返回的列的键名或索引。它可以是一个整数表示索引,也可以是一个字符串表示键名。 index_key(可选):作为返回数组的索引/键的列。如果未提供该参数,则返回的数组将使用从零开始的索引。 array_column() 函数可以用于从数据库查询结果中提取单个列,或从多维关联...

  • php curl的使用方法是什么

    PHP Curl是一个强大的工具,可以用来进行网络请求和数据交互。它可以发送HTTP请求到任意的URL,并且能够处理返回的响应数据。 以下是使用PHP Curl的基本步骤: 初始化Curl:使用curl_init()函数来创建一个Curl资源。 $curl = curl_init(); 设置Curl选项:使用curl_setopt()函数来设置Curl选项,包括URL、请求方法、请求头、请求体等。 curl_seto...

  • php怎么异步执行shell脚本

    在PHP中,可以使用exec()函数来执行shell脚本。但是exec()函数是同步的,即在执行完shell脚本之前,PHP脚本会一直等待。如果希望实现异步执行shell脚本,可以使用以下方法: 使用exec()函数结合&符号将脚本放入后台执行,例如: exec("your_script.sh > /dev/null 2>&1 &"); 这里的> /dev/null 2>...

  • php curl怎么防止阻塞

    在PHP中,可以通过设置CURLOPT_TIMEOUT和CURLOPT_CONNECTTIMEOUT选项来防止cURL请求阻塞。 CURLOPT_TIMEOUT选项用于设置请求的最大执行时间,单位为秒。如果在指定时间内请求没有完成,则会中断请求。例如,设置为10秒: curl_setopt($ch, CURLOPT_TIMEOUT, 10); CURLOPT_CONNECTTIMEOUT选项用于设置请求的连接超时时间...